About Watertown
Watertown, New York, offers a refreshing alternative to the soaring costs of living you see in many parts of the country. This city, home to nearly 25,000 residents, boasts a remarkably affordable housing market, with median home values hovering around $150,000 – less than half the national average. You'll find a welcoming, close-knit community vibe here, where the pace of life is comfortable and the cost of everyday living is manageable. It's a place where you can truly put down roots without breaking the bank, and enjoy a quality of life that prioritizes community and simplicity. From an investment perspective, Watertown presents a compelling case for those seeking value. While the median household income of around $50,000 is lower than the national average, the significantly lower cost of housing and overall cost of living compensates. This makes Watertown an attractive option for first-time homebuyers, families, and retirees looking for affordability and a slower pace.
